Clean Comedians Creates New Pacific Northwest
Division
Clean Comedians, founded in 1990 as an agency that specializes in bringing clean entertainment to business events and private functions, has opened a new Pacific Northwest division with an office in Seattle, company president Corey Ford announced today.
It is the Los Angeles-based company’s first office outside Southern California, signaling a move by Clean Comedians to position itself for more rapid growth in demographically significant areas of the U.S. The company has recruited Frank King as its director of sales for the Northwest division. King is also a nationally known comedian and entertainer who is a noted impersonator of Presidential candidate John Edwards.
“We are delighted to be expanding our company into the Northwest,” said Ford, who was born and raised in Oregon and lived in Seattle for 15 years. “Opening this new office will allow us to better serve our clients in the area and to more effectively represent our current entertainers in the Northwest as well as attract additional talent in the area. We look forward to providing our signature brand of hilarious, professional comedy and other entertainment for the region’s meetings, conferences, banquets and special events.”
Clean Comedians, which represents more than 100 performers throughout the United States, is the nationally recognized resource for booking funny, positive, wholesome comedians, comic magicians, corporate entertainers, humorous motivational speakers, improv groups and variety acts.
“When you contact Clean Comedians, you can count on great entertainment without having to worry about embarrassing or offending your group,” says Ford. “Our performers get big laughs without resorting to gender bashing, racist material, obscenity, sexual innuendo, or swearing of any kind. With some of the recent notorious faux-pas by well-known Hollywood personalities, we know that corporate event planners, in particular, are concerned about hiring speakers, emcees and comics who won’t reflect badly on the company or alienate employees and clients. With our talent roster of clean entertainers, you never have to worry.”
Ford says that demand for his clean entertainers from the corporate events community has risen 25% per year for the past four years. “With all the trouble in the world today, many corporations are turning to comedy to relieve employee stress, enhance team-building efforts, and to help introduce new company themes, campaigns and messages,” he says. “Our performers are especially effective in business environments because they can customize their acts to focus on specific company themes and topics of relevance to the particular audience.”
The company was founded in 1990 and became a unit of Ford Entertainment, Inc. in 2005. Clean Comedians operates under the mantra “you don’t have to be filthy to be funny,” said Ford. “And our guarantee remains the same as it has always been: if it isn’t funny, we’ll refund your money!”
